Turkey Curry

Description:

A mild and sweet flavoured curry which is a good B alternative to much missed chicken korma, and is very easily made in one pot.

Ingredients:
  • 1lb cubed turkey meat
  • 1 plantain, sliced [or use a BTD compliant substitute]
  • 1/2 cup swede, cubed
  • 1 parsnip, sliced
  • 2 red peppers, sliced [or use a BTD compliant substitute]
  • 2 medium onions, sliced
  • 1 clove garlic, finely chopped
  • 2T medium curry powder
  • 2 cups vegetable stock
  • 1T arrowroot
  • 1 cup goats milk yoghurt [or use a BTD compliant substitute]
How to make it:
  1. Place turkey, vegetables, stock and curry powder in a casserole bring to the boil on the hob.
  2. Then place in oven on a low heat,long enough for the turkey to cook and become tender (at least 1 and half hours).
  3. Bring casserole back to the hob and add arrowroot mixed with a little water to the mixture, stir until the sauce thickens.
  4. Remove from the hob and stir in the yoghurt.
